質問編集履歴
3
test
CHANGED
File without changes
|
test
CHANGED
@@ -26,4 +26,4 @@
|
|
26
26
|
|
27
27
|
return 0;
|
28
28
|
|
29
|
-
}としましたが、なりませんでした。初心者です。
|
29
|
+
}としましたが、なりませんでした。初心者ですので、実際どこが違うのか分からず、また不要な処理をしているのか分からず。
|
2
test
CHANGED
File without changes
|
test
CHANGED
@@ -1 +1,29 @@
|
|
1
|
-
実数 x と正の整数 n をキーボードから入力し,do 文を用いてベキ乗(x の n 乗)と n の階乗を 計算し,x, n, べき乗,階乗の値を出力するプログラムを組んで欲しいです。よろしくお願いします。
|
1
|
+
実数 x と正の整数 n をキーボードから入力し,do 文を用いてベキ乗(x の n 乗)と n の階乗を 計算し,x, n, べき乗,階乗の値を出力するプログラムを組んで欲しいです。よろしくお願いします。ちなみに私は#include<stdio.h>
|
2
|
+
|
3
|
+
int main()
|
4
|
+
|
5
|
+
{
|
6
|
+
|
7
|
+
int n;
|
8
|
+
|
9
|
+
double x;
|
10
|
+
|
11
|
+
double xpow = 1.0, xfact = 1.0;
|
12
|
+
|
13
|
+
fputs("float & int\n", stdout);
|
14
|
+
|
15
|
+
scanf("%lf%d", &x, &n);
|
16
|
+
|
17
|
+
do {
|
18
|
+
|
19
|
+
xpow *= x;
|
20
|
+
|
21
|
+
xfact *= n;
|
22
|
+
|
23
|
+
} while (--n);
|
24
|
+
|
25
|
+
printf("pow->%g\nfact->%g\n", xpow, xfact);
|
26
|
+
|
27
|
+
return 0;
|
28
|
+
|
29
|
+
}としましたが、なりませんでした。初心者です。
|
1
test
CHANGED
File without changes
|
test
CHANGED
@@ -1 +1 @@
|
|
1
|
-
実数 x と正の整数 n をキーボードから入力し,do 文を用いてベキ乗(x の n 乗)と n の階乗を 計算し,x, n, べき乗,階乗の値を出力するプログラムを組
|
1
|
+
実数 x と正の整数 n をキーボードから入力し,do 文を用いてベキ乗(x の n 乗)と n の階乗を 計算し,x, n, べき乗,階乗の値を出力するプログラムを組んで欲しいです。よろしくお願いします。
|